Yeah, I did that awhile ago but in the course of him fixing that problem another problem arose and I ran out of money so now I have to fix it myself.
Now I hear a constant FM like sound on the whole machine (especially when the cutoff and resonance are at maximum level).  I have gone over some of the machine with an oscilloscope and it is very obvious that something is wrong in the power supply.  I believe that a component has failed and is causing more something to try to draw more current than it should which is creating the noise.  So now I am changing the capacitors, op amps, and voltage regulators and if that does not work, then I am out of ideas.
